Impact of Pradhan Mantri Jan Dhan Yojana on Socio-Economic Conditions of Rural People

 ABSTRACT

The government of India takes several initiatives to accelerate the process of financial inclusion; the most popular one is “Pradhan Mantri Jan Dhan Yojana” announced by Prime Minister on 15th August 2014 and was launched initially for 4 years on 28th August 2014. PMJDY offers several benefits such as direct benefit transfer, RuPay debit card, accidental insurance cover, life insurance cover, overdraft facility, and pension scheme, etc. The present research “Impact of Pradhan Mantri Jan Dhan Yojana on Socio-economic conditions of Rural People” was carried out in Kanpur Nagar district of Uttar Pradesh state. The research was conducted to access the social impact of respondents regarding Pradhan Mantri Jan Dhan Yojana based on their socio-economic status, thus, 25 respondents were selected from a bank of each of six villages of two blocks that constitutes a total of 150 respondents. The research study reveals, 29.3% respondents were illiterate and 52.0% respondents belonged to nuclear family in which 45.3% respondents had up to 5 family members. So, 90.0% of respondents strongly agree that PMJDY is beneficial for people, 85.3% of respondents feel PMJDY helps to reduce dependence on informal sources, and 83.3% of respondents strongly agree that the scheme provides social and financial security to poor people.
